SUBJECT: Home Health Quality Initiative: Target Setting for 2008 on Home Health STAR

Target setting is a critical component of the performance improvement process. The establishment of concrete, measurable goals with time frames, allows providers to shape their vision about high quality health care. When well planned and properly documented, targets are an invaluable reference point from which an agency can monitor the progression of performance improvement initiatives.

In June 2006, IPRO provided educational Webex training sessions for the New York State home health providers on the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) Home Health Setting Targets-Achieving Results (STAR) Web site. This Web site was designed for home health agencies to utilize benchmark comparison data to set improvement targets for the publicly reported quality measures. Following the training sessions, the IPRO Home Health Team assisted New York State home health providers to use the Home Health STAR Web site to establish target goals for 2007 for acute care hospitalization, improvement in oral medication management and any of the other quality measures agencies selected for Plan of Action focus.

It is now time for home health providers to establish 2008 target goals for, at a minimum, the acute care hospitalization and oral medication management quality measures. If your agency is a member of the IPRO Clinical Improvement Identified Participant Group, target setting also involves the second quality measure selected by your agency.

CMS has established a deadline of October 31, 2007 for entry of 2008 target goals on the Home Health STAR Web site. Target setting is voluntary for home health providers but is strongly encouraged as a vital component of your performance improvement efforts.
